I am storing text stings in a database.  when I have the string:

'some perl $variable'

which would print as:

some perl $variable

how can I force interpolation of '$variable'?

one idea I thought of was:
#!/usr/bin/perl

my $var='variable';
$string='some $var';
$string=~s/\$(\w+)/${$1}/gi;
print "$string\n";


But it doesn't work.  I want it to print "some variable".
